Dow's 1945

Vintage Port

The first Vintage to be produced after World War II.

Description

This is a legendary wine. One of the greatest Ports of the 20th century. It is a wine that helped create the worldwide reputation not only for Dow's but also for Vintage Port itself. It is complex, intense and multi-layered in its flavours. This Vintage Port should be savoured and appreciated for what it is, one of the world’s very greatest wines.

Our Expert's Recommendation

" Only a few bottles of this great wine remain anywhere in the world. Opening and serving such a rare Port is certain to be a memorable occasion. After many decades of gentle ageing in bottle, this Port will be delicate and wonderfully complex. It has the superb concentration of flavours and aromas of one of the greatest Vintage Ports ever made. This wine should be decanted carefully at least 4 hours before serving to allow the incredible aromas to emerge after so long in bottle. This Vintage Port will continue to improve for many decades to come, but at any stage it will be stupendously good."

Press Comments

We all know that this is a superlative vintage and this was an absolutely flawless bottle, at 63 years old. A huge, brambly Vintage Port, extraordinary in its dimension and impact. Fruit, structure and, still, pure black fruit - perhaps that is its greatest legacy.
Serena Sutcliffe , CUISINE & WINE ASIA 2008 VOLUME 12
01/01/2008

“Gorgeous, glorious and rich. Dark ruby in colour, with an amber edge. Full-bodied and wonderfully sweet, with intense aromas of raisin, raspberry and cherry and a long, long finish. Very rich and very fine.”
James Suckling , Wine Spectator
31/12/1999

"The ´45 Dow’s was alive with delicate, ethereal flavors of apples, cinnamon, almonds and oak, all of which lingered with an exceptionally long finish that I can still taste even as I write these words."
Richard Carleton Hacker , The Quarterly Review of Wines
01/03/1999

"Excellent color, displaying a garnet meniscus gradating to a near-black center. Plummy aromas underscored by pronounced scents of maple syrup. Ripe and lush with perfectly meshed acids and tannins, this wonderwork is in remarkable shape, loaded with juicy fruit that refuses to die… was overwhelmed by the purity of the fruit and the staying power."
Tom Smith , The Wine News
01/01/1999

"The peacetime 1945 more than lived up to its mythical status, with its terrific concentration and scents of roses and eucalyptus."
Joanna Simon , Sunday Times Colour Supplement
23/11/1998

"Massive…Deep ruby with a garnet hue, a raisin and licorice nose, full-bodied, with raisin and licorice flavors."
James Suckling , Vintage Port
01/01/1990
